Regards, Amit Arora > > For example, if "mklabel" command is passed an argument in interactive > format, it throws "parted: invalid token: <label arg>" warning message > and asks for the disk type again. If no argument is passed, it works as > expected. > > Sample output: > # parted /dev/sdc > GNU Parted 1.8.8 > Using /dev/sdc > Welcome to GNU Parted! Type 'help' to view a list of commands. > (parted) mklabel msdos > Warning: The existing disk label on /dev/sdc will be destroyed and all > data on this disk will be lost. Do you want to continue? > parted: invalid token: msdos <<=== > THIS > Yes/No? Yes > New disk label type? [gpt]? msdos > (parted) > > According to the parted help and also the man page, "mklabel <label name>" > syntax is correct and should work. > > Solution: > ======== > > This behavior is a side effect of the commit > 0c2d6ba0757324c3975cbf10868f266fe6dbbbfe in git. > > Whats happening today is that when a user passes an argument to a > command (eg. "mklabel msdos"), parted throws up a warning to user > asking whether to continue or not and expects "Yes" or "No" as the > answer. At this time the argument "msdos" has not been processed yet, > and when the warning exception handling code tries to get the user input > (yes/no), it finds "msdos" instead ! And hence throws error message of > "parted: invalid token: msdos" > > This can be solved by changing the order of when the warning is thrown > and when the argument list of parted commands is tried to be read. The > attached patch reads the arguments first and then throws the warning. > Please accept this patch.
